In the high tech and fast-paced world where everything is digital having a Jump drive for storing files and data has become an important part of our life. It is an electronic flash storage device or a non-volatile device used for storing digital information. They are smaller in size and are portable. Jump drive also called as Pen Drive, is a re-writeable device and it has a brilliant feature of retaining data without the use of external power. There are different companies that manufacture Jump drive such as Kingston, Sony, Transcend, etc. Jump drives are also called as USB (Universal Serial Bus) flash drives, which uses flash memory to store your data. Hard drives on the other hand are also storage devices which are used to store operating system, system files and application software. But the main difference between hard drive and flash drive is that flash drive can store application but cannot be used to run system level applications.
The Jump drives or USB flash memory sticks are integrated with Universal Serial Bus (USB) interface. It uses FAT32 file format for storing and manipulating data on it.
